ML64 WWS is a 2014 Renault Scenic in White with a 1,461c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 2014 Renault Scenic models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.4% with a typical mileage of 52,785 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Renault Scenic f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 108,325 recorded failures. If you're considering buying ML64 WWS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Scenic typ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 12 years old, this Renault Scenic is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
